ironflow-core 2.8.0

Rust workflow engine with Claude Code native agent support
Documentation
1
2
3
4
5
6
7
8
9
10
11
12
//! Built-in [`AgentProvider`](crate::provider::AgentProvider) implementations.
//!
//! * [`claude::ClaudeCodeProvider`] - local execution of the `claude` CLI.
//! * `claude::SshProvider` - remote execution via SSH (requires `transport-ssh` feature).
//! * `claude::DockerProvider` - Docker container execution (requires `transport-docker` feature).
//! * `claude::K8sEphemeralProvider` - one-shot Kubernetes pod (requires `transport-k8s` feature).
//! * `claude::K8sPersistentProvider` - persistent Kubernetes worker pod (requires `transport-k8s` feature).
//! * [`record_replay::RecordReplayProvider`] - test-friendly wrapper that
//!   records and replays agent responses from JSON fixtures.

pub mod claude;
pub mod record_replay;